Blown Away

As I walked out of store, a wind blew it away—

the winning ticket.

I should have put it

in my thick bulky wallet,

or in my back pocket of my jeans,

or given it to my wife to put in her purse.

 

But now it is gone with the wood

burning in the fireplace. Never to be seen again,

like the people I loved,

and gods I believed—

the hours that lived.
